Rubber Latex
Rubber Latex is a cosmetic ingredient used as a film forming, opacifying agent. It is used in 9 products in our dataset. It carries no restriction under the EU Cosmetics Regulation annexes.
| INCI name | RUBBER LATEX |
| Function | FILM FORMING, OPACIFYING |
| CAS number | 9006-04-6 |
| Prevalence | 9 products (0.01% of dataset) |
| Most used in | Makeup |
| EU status | No annex restriction |
